RPI stands for “Ratings Percentage Index”, a statistical means to measure a team’s strength relative to other teams, based largely on the strength of their schedules. This is an informational tool in all sports and will be used to determine host sites for rounds in the football playoffs. For full details regarding the RPI, see the RPI link on the KHSAA website at https://khsaa.org/rpi-ratings-percentage-index/.
